Scheduling Software - Volunteer Scheduling Online Program

 

 
AutoFill - - - - - - - - - - - - - - - - - - - - - - - - -

How AutoFill Works 
 

Don't see the AutoFill button on your UnPublished schedules?
-Some multi-week schedule views do not have an AutoFill button.
-Your main Coordinator may not have set your permissions to allow you to AutoFill.
WhenToHelp's exclusive AutoFill feature was developed by a team of math Ph.D.'s and is the most advanced scheduling engine in the industry. Not only are the help assignments automatic - ensuring that no Helper is assigned during their granted time off, cannot help hours, or in violation of the maximums set, but it also uses Helper "prefer and dislike times" and "position preferences" (skills) to optimize each schedule so that it is the best possible schedule for all Helpers. And all of this is done in a matter of seconds with one click! You can AutoFill based on Equal Priorities (regular AutoFill), Seniority (Start Date) or Priority Group
 
Each Helper can be set as to what daily and weekly maximums AutoFill will use for them. The system defaults to 40 hours/7 days per week and 1 shift/14 hours per day.
 
To change the AutoFill maximum hours/shifts/days for each Helper: 
From any page: 
  • In the top menu click Helpers to go to the Helper List page
  • Double click the entry in the Helper list grid to change it.
  • Click the Save Changes button
    OR
  • Click the pencil icon
  •  next to a Helper name to open the Edit Helper window


     

  • In the AutoFill Settings area change the settings as needed for this Helper
  • Note: if you want to allow AutoFill to assign split shifts be sure to change the Shifts/Day to more than one. 
  • Click the Save button (or Save & Next to go to the next Helper) 
  •  

    AutoFill automatically assigns Helpers to shifts based on these maximum settings and also one of these three options: 

     
  • Using Equal Priorities (Default) - this is the option used by most organizations, all Helpers are treated the same. AutoFill will assess the best schedule with everyone in mind - while trying to distribute the shifts as evenly as possible within each Helper's maximum hours/shifts/days.
     
  • By Priority Group - takes Helpers in priority group one and gives all of them their preferred schedule and then assigns the Helpers in group two.
     
  • By Seniority (Start Date) - starts with the most senior Helper and gives them their most preferred schedule then takes the next senior Helper and fills in with their best schedule etc. 
     
  • You also have the option to "Ignore Helper preferences" when you AutoFill. When this is checked AutoFill does not consider any Helper "like" and "dislike" time preferences but will still adhere to any Cannot Help times entered.

    If you wish, you can AutoFill, then Clear the assignments and AutoFill again to try out the different options.
     

    AutoFill is designed to have a somewhat randomizing effect so that if you were to repeat AutoFill for the same schedule you may get slightly different results.  But note that if only a few Helpers have entered their time preferences then they will always be placed into the time they have set to prefer.
     
    After AutoFill you will see statistics for how well AutoFill did in assigning the shifts within your Helper preferences. (Ex. how many were given shifts during times they prefer, dislike etc.)

    AutoFill is only available on UNPublished schedule weeks. 

     
    Related Topics: 
    WhenToHelp.com Online Scheduling